Riesel vs Roscoe
Side-by-side comparison
How does Riesel, TX compare to Roscoe, TX? Riesel has a population of 1,337 with a median household income of $108,646, while Roscoe has 1,347 residents and a median income of $52,935.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Riesel, TX | Roscoe, TX |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 1,337 | 1,347 | -0.7% |
| Median Age | 34.9 | 30.7 | +13.7% |
| Foreign Born % | 1.3% | 5.3% | -75.5% |
| Metric | Riesel | Roscoe |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$108,646 | $52,935 | +105.2% |
| Unemployment | 0% | 4.6% | -100.0% |
| Poverty Rate | 6.9% | 13.1% | -47.3% |
| Bachelor's+ | 27.6% | 12.4% | +122.6% |
| Metric | Riesel | Roscoe |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$142,500 | $80,700 | +76.6% |
| Median Rent | $1139/mo | $1042/mo | +9.3% |
| Housing Units | 485 | 577 | -15.9% |
